Identifying Relevant Trends

So, you’re probably wondering how to sniff out the trends that will fit your brand like a glove.

First, make the “For You” page your BFF. This is where the magic happens, with TikTok serving you the hottest, freshest trends on a silver platter. Look for stuff that clicks with your brand’s vibe. Maybe it’s a catchy tune that makes you think, “Yeah, that’s so us!” or a challenge that aligns with what you stand for.

But hold up! Just because something is trending doesn’t mean it’s your trend. Some trends might be cool in theory but could make you look totally off-brand in practice. Imagine your brand is all about eco-friendly living, and suddenly you’re doing a plastic-heavy trend—that’s a hard pass.

Instead, go for trends that you can seamlessly integrate into your brand’s message. Think of it like finding the perfect outfit; you want to wear the trend, not let the trend wear you. And hey, don’t forget to put your unique spin on it. Make it unmistakably you, so even if everyone’s doing it, your followers know it’s coming from you. Trends are like spices—use the right ones and you’ll flavor your content without losing your brand’s essence.

Creating Authentic Content

Ah, the art of making TikTok content that’s unmistakably yours.

It’s like cooking; you’ve got the main ingredients (the trend) but it’s your secret sauce that makes it special. Start by taking a trend and twisting it to fit your brand’s personality. If your brand’s all about wellness, swap the latest dance trend for a yoga pose challenge or a smoothie-making duet. Into tech? Showcase a gadget doing a funny dance—yep, even a robot can have rhythm.

The trick is to keep it feeling natural. Forced content sticks out like a sore thumb. Your followers know you and what you stand for, so any deviation will feel like that awkward middle school phase we all went through. You don’t have to reinvent the wheel; just give it a paint job that screams “you.”

And hey, don’t shy away from a little humor. Even if your brand is on the serious side, a well-placed joke or light-hearted twist can make your content more relatable. Authenticity isn’t about perfection; it’s about realness. Trends are a playground—don’t be afraid to have fun and let your brand’s true colors shine through.

Maintaining Consistency

So, you’re riding the TikTok trend wave, but don’t forget who you are in the process.

Imagine your brand is a pizza—delicious and unique. The trends are like toppings; you wouldn’t pile on anchovies if your brand is all about classic pepperoni, right? The key is to sprinkle on those trends without losing the flavor that makes you, well, you.

Keep your brand’s voice steady. If your usual vibe is laid-back and funny, don’t suddenly go all serious just because a trend is. It’s like switching from sitcoms to soap operas mid-episode—your audience will be like, “Wait, what?” Stick to your tone and style so your followers feel like they’re hanging out with the same awesome friend they’ve always known.

And remember, consistency isn’t just about what you say; it’s about how you say it. Use your brand colors, your favorite hashtags, and your go-to music. Think of these as your signature moves—keeping them in your TikToks makes everything feel cohesive.

Also, be cautious of hopping on every single trend that pops up. Just because everyone’s doing it doesn’t mean you should. Pick and choose the ones that fit your brand’s personality like a glove, and you’ll keep that authentic vibe going strong.

Engaging with Your Audience

Let’s talk engagement—because TikTok is all about the back-and-forth with your fans.

You’re not just posting for the heck of it; you want to get people talking, sharing, and laughing along with you. So, here’s the scoop: use trends to kick off some real conversations. Throw out a challenge and ask your followers to join in. Trust me, people love feeling like they’re part of something bigger, especially if it’s fun and on-brand.

And don’t be shy about asking for feedback. Make it playful, like, “Think you can top our dance moves? Show us!” It’s a great way to spark creativity and get your followers to interact. Plus, seeing their responses can give you fresh content ideas—bonus!

Also, make time to reply to comments and duets. It’s like having a mini party in your comment section. Your followers will appreciate the love and feel more connected to your brand. Just imagine the virtual high-fives.

And hey, don’t forget to show some love back. Highlight your favorite fan-made videos or do a duet with a follower who totally nailed it. It’s all about creating that sense of community where everyone feels included and valued.

So go ahead, use those trends to not just connect but to build a loyal, engaged audience that sticks around.
